Course Highlights

Electric Vehicles (EVs) represent the future of sustainable mobility. This course provides an in-depth understanding of EV fundamentals, motor selection, battery technology, charging infrastructure, control systems, and advanced features like ADAS and regenerative braking. Learners will gain practical exposure through real-time projects such as battery management system design, regenerative braking optimisation, and vehicle-to-grid integration.

Curriculum

Curriculum

Level 1 - Foundations of Electric Vehicles

  • Electric Vehicle Concepts
  • Fundamentals of Electric Vehicles
  • Fundamentals of Automobiles
  • Major Automotive Systems
  • Fundamentals of EV Motors
  • Selection and Sizing of EV Motors
  • Motor Control Unit

Level 2 - Battery and Charging Technology

  • Fundamentals of Batteries
  • Types of HV Battery Cells
  • Battery Working and Its Characteristics
  • Energy Storage System
  • Battery Pack and Motor Calculation
  • Battery Thermal Management System
  • Battery Management System
  • EV Charging Technology
  • EV-DC Charging Equipment Manufacturers
  • Charging Connectors
  • Electric Vehicle Side Charging System
  • Grid-connected EV Charging Station

Level 3 - Advanced EV Systems and Real-time Applications

  • Controllers and Converters
  • Electronic Control Unit Communication
  • Protocols Used in EV Control Systems
  • Monostable Contactor
  • Regenerative Braking System
  • Function of Fuse
  • Advanced Features of ABS and ESC System
  • Electric Vehicle Anti-lock Braking System
  • ESP-Electronic Stability Program
  • Advanced Driver Assist System (ADAS)
  • AC and HVAC Systems in EVs (Cooling and Heating, Air Conditioning)
  • Body Control Module in EV
  • Auxiliary Systems
  • Latest and Future Technologies in EV
  • Virtual Tour of Battery Assembly
  • Grid-connected EV with Renewable Energy
  • Dead Weight Bodies Used in EV
  • Real-Time Projects:
    • Lithium-ion Battery Management System Design and Optimization
    • Regenerative Braking Energy Recovery
    • Energy-efficient Climate Control Systems
    • Vehicle-to-Grid (V2G) Communication Implementation
    • Motor Technology Comparison (Brushed vs Brushless DC)
    • Grid-connected EV Charging Station using Renewable Energy
    • Enhancing Safety through ADAS
